Problem

Conventional molding apparatuses are complex, prone to malfunction, and pose safety risks to operators, with poor product quality.

Innovation Solution

A molding apparatus featuring synchronized half-circular members forming a circular mold, pneumatic cylinders for movement, auxiliary devices with L-shaped arms and shaping members, cooling devices, lifting and lowering mechanisms, and a control system for precise operation and product formation.

AI summary

An apparatus for molding process includes a mount including a base, a support on the base, first and second side columns, and a mounting member moveably on tops of the first and second columns; pneumatic first and second half molding assemblies for forming a mold; and first and second auxiliary devices cooperating with a die to insert the mold for molding. There are further provided second cooling devices, first and second lifting devices, first and second lowering devices, and a control device.
